Transaction 87568952b996ab679c743a3fa1efc79ed8c9acca7eb9f1228e719db6dcf600eb

1 Input
2 Outputs
  • 87568952b996ab679c743a3fa1efc79ed8c9acca7eb9f1228e719db6dcf600eb:0
  • value  3440196
    address  3NS6ywY1LhE6mYVnZXeAN6tcrSHxAvTZpZ
  • 87568952b996ab679c743a3fa1efc79ed8c9acca7eb9f1228e719db6dcf600eb:1
  • value  24622
    address  13bZhsLssaRb93vhr76VL3pjJW5B3BDwGv